We inspect, prepare, coat, and verify. Every step protects your investment and keeps your roof strong for years to come.
We check for damage, debris, and adhesion issues. This tells us the best coating and prep method for your roof.
We clean, degrease, and prime the roof surface. A clean roof lets the coating bond tight and last longer.
We apply your chosen coating system evenly across the entire roof. Multiple coats build durability and UV protection.
We verify coverage, thickness, and quality. You get a solid, protected roof that will stand up to Oklahoma weather.

Acrylic coatings are affordable and reflective. They reduce heat absorption and lower cooling bills, especially important during hot Oklahoma summers.
This water-based option works well on flat and low-slope roofs. It cures quickly and resists UV damage, making it ideal for the intense sun in areas around Bricktown and mid-town Oklahoma City.
Acrylic coatings typically last 10–15 years with proper maintenance.
Silicone coatings excel in wet climates and handle ponding water. They offer superior flexibility and won't crack or peel in temperature swings.
Best for commercial and larger residential roofs, silicone stands up to Oklahoma's spring storms and summer heat. Neighborhoods near Edmond and Nichols Hills see strong results with this durable option.
Silicone coatings typically last 20–25 years with regular inspections.
Polyurea is the premium choice for maximum protection and longevity. It cures fast, offers excellent UV resistance, and handles extreme weather.
Popular for commercial properties in Oklahoma City, polyurea provides the toughest barrier against hail, high winds, and temperature extremes. Properties in the Plaza District and downtown benefit from this premium durability.
Polyurea coatings typically last 25–30 years, making them the longest-lasting option.

Roofs in Oklahoma City face relentless sun, sudden storms, and dramatic temperature changes. A professional coating seals cracks, blocks UV rays, and stops leaks before they cause expensive damage inside your home or business.
Early coating prevents costly repairs. Many roofs that could serve another decade get replaced unnecessarily. We extend roof life and keep your building safe.
Reflective coatings bounce sunlight away instead of absorbing heat. Your HVAC system runs less, saving money every month through summer.
